    5 out of 5 stars Tyrese - I Wanna Go There   June 20, 2007
    ------------- (The World)
    This album REALLY grew on me. I remember when i first bought it back in 02, i hated it! lol. But now, its really one of my favorite albums of all time. I have always been a big Tyrese fan. 2000 Watts was the first R&B album i ever bought, after i became obsessed with "I Like Them Girls". And this album followed the following Winter. And i remember seeing and hearing "How U Gunna Act Like That" all over TV and Radio. I Wanna Go There is the album where Tyrese finally came thru and gave us an album to cheer about. He really opened up on this album. The whole album has a very grown & sexy vibe to it. Tyrese has always been known for his very gritty but still soulful and smooth vocals. He doesnt really do club music, he gives us love music. And we get to see that on full blast with this album. With songs like "Sings of Love Makin'" and "I Wanna Go There", we will never have to worry about the world be underpopulated, because those two tracks are two of the best baby makers i have heard in a long time, and they are the two best songs on the album, with "Somebody Special" right behind them. And then he gives us those fantastic slow jams that just make you wanna fall in love with someone with "Somebody Special" and "She Lets Me Be A Man". And if there was a club song on the album it would be the party anthem "Girl I Can't Help It". Tyrese really just killed this album, and he was really smart for letting the Underdogs produce most of the album because they connect well with Tyrese's style, especially on this album. But overall, this is one of the most underated albums of all time in my opinion, it an album that i can listen to front to back with only skipping a song or two. Tyrese really killed this album.
